Q. What is the format?
A. Each section sends a 6-person team to play approx. 4 matches. Each match is 3 doubles/6 singles.
Per www.usta.com/juniors, this is a Level 1 Ty.
Q. How is the team selected?
A. USTA MS sectional endorser issues 1-6 singles line-up based on the selection process.
Nationals can change this. Coach cannot change it. Coach selects 3 doubles pairs.
Each player plays daily and, by national rules, must play singles once. Middle States guidelines are
that #1-3 plays 4 singles matches and #4-6 play 3 singles matches. The singles line-up and doubles
pairings are daily selections. If a player is rotated out in singles, he will play doubles!
